为了账号安全,请及时绑定邮箱和手机立即绑定

Eclipse JDBC连接Oracle数据库一直出现异常

Eclipse JDBC连接Oracle数据库一直出现异常

慕粉4250669 2017-12-11 00:35:43
public class Jdbc1 {    public static void main(String[] args) throws ClassNotFoundException, SQLException {            Class.forName("oracle.jdbc.OracleDriver");            //System.out.println("OK");            String url = "jdbc:oracle:thin:@192.168.1.102:1521:orcl";            String username = "system";            String password = "orcl";            Connection conn = DriverManager.getConnection(url, username, password);            System.out.println(conn.getClass());    }}Exception in thread "main" java.sql.SQLException: Io 异常: The Network Adapter could not establish the connection    at oracle.jdbc.driver.DatabaseError.throwSqlException(DatabaseError.java:112)    at oracle.jdbc.driver.DatabaseError.throwSqlException(DatabaseError.java:146)    at oracle.jdbc.driver.DatabaseError.throwSqlException(DatabaseError.java:255)    at oracle.jdbc.driver.T4CConnection.logon(T4CConnection.java:387)    at oracle.jdbc.driver.PhysicalConnection.<init>(PhysicalConnection.java:439)    at oracle.jdbc.driver.T4CConnection.<init>(T4CConnection.java:165)    at oracle.jdbc.driver.T4CDriverExtension.getConnection(T4CDriverExtension.java:35)    at oracle.jdbc.driver.OracleDriver.connect(OracleDriver.java:801)    at java.sql.DriverManager.getConnection(DriverManager.java:664)    at java.sql.DriverManager.getConnection(DriverManager.java:247)    at cn.csq.jdbc.Jdbc1.main(Jdbc1.java:15)一直提示这个异常,网上找了好多方法都不行啊啊,有大神知道哪里错了吗?我在sqlplus能连接数据库,在PLSQL Developer也能进去,求指导,感激不尽
查看完整描述

1 回答

?
产品经理不是经理

TA贡献481条经验 获得超143个赞

//你的驱动类写错了
Class.forName("oracle.jdbc.driver.OracleDriver");
查看完整回答
反对 回复 2017-12-11
  • 慕粉4250669
    慕粉4250669
    我按照你的写法也不行啊,还有其他原因吗?搞了好久了,一直不行,我是在windows7本机装的数据库
  • 产品经理不是经理
    产品经理不是经理
    你是连接本地的吗?把ip改成127.0.0.1试试
点击展开后面1
  • 1 回答
  • 0 关注
  • 3610 浏览
慕课专栏
更多

添加回答

举报

0/150
提交
取消
意见反馈 帮助中心 APP下载
官方微信